At Pizzano Contractors, we’ve seen firsthand how the “flight to quality” is reshaping the Washington, DC office market. Two recent projects—at Market Square and 80 M Street SE—highlight how we’re helping reposition commercial buildings to meet today’s tenant expectations for premium, amenity-rich environments. At Market Square, owned by PRP Real Estate Investment Management, we completed over 100,000 square feet of interior upgrades, supporting a major leasing turnaround. The property reached 95% occupancy, its highest level in over a decade. Our work included high-end spec suites, refreshed common areas, and targeted improvements that aligned with ownership’s vision and tenant demand.
At 80 M Street SE, the “flight to quality” is a strategy brought to life through smart, sustainable design. In partnership with Columbia Property Trust, we’ve helped transform this building into a standout destination for modern tenants by delivering over 50,000 square feet of high-end spec suites, along with amenity areas and lobby enhancements. Among the highlights is the renovation of one of DC’s first mass timber office spaces. Featuring 17-foot ceilings, expansive windows, and warm wood finishes, the suite reflects a growing demand for workplace environments that balance elevated aesthetics with sustainability and function.

Crafting Interior Spaces that Reflect Culture and Identity
Across both buildings, our interiors team delivered a wide range of buildouts—from white box and spec suites to fully customized tenant spaces for leading global companies like Sony, Humana, Santander, and Kimberly-Clark. Other notable projects include new offices for Brown-Forman, Alliant Energy, and Biogen, each designed to reflect the tenant’s unique brand and operational needs.
A standout example is Brown-Forman, where we partnered with DIAG Studios to create a signature office featuring a custom-built bar to showcase the client’s product line. Bespoke millwork and branded graphics brought the space to life, reinforcing the company’s culture and storytelling. We’ve also delivered tailored government affairs offices for confidential clients—spaces thoughtfully designed to support sensitive operations, privacy, and organizational goals.
Enhancing the Whole Building Experience
Beyond tenant interiors, our work extended to restroom renovations, corridor upgrades, and shared amenity improvements - all critical to enhancing the tenant experience and boosting leasing potential. These upgrades aligned with the strategic vision of PRP and JLL Project Management, helping attract and retain top-tier tenants.
Timely delivery was key. At Market Square, fully completed, move-in-ready suites gave leasing teams a competitive advantage, allowing them to market spaces without delay. Our team maintained fast-paced schedules while delivering premium craftsmanship, ensuring every space was ready when needed.
In addition to spec suite work at 80 M Street, we completed 60,000 square feet of tenant interiors tailored to a range of organizational needs. Our team also led renovations to restrooms, lobbies, corridors, and shared amenity spaces—upgrades that contribute to a cohesive, high-quality tenant experience throughout the building. These enhancements have strengthened 80 M’s position as a forward-thinking, amenity-rich workplace that continues to attract tenants seeking design-forward, environmentally conscious office space in a prime location.
